Galvatest mini dipping sensors are Ag/AgCl reference electrodes allowing, when combined with a controller or a high impedance multimeter, gives precise value of corrosion potential for metal hulls and all immersed metals. Their sintering manufacturing technology makes them highly reliable.

Wood or polyester (GRP) hulls: mind the sail-drives!

propulsion systems of grp hulls are very corrosion sensitive

Did you know? Unlike metal hulls, boats made of wood or polyester (GRP) are particularly at risk: as their hulls do not carry electricity, metal propulsion devices are necessarily over-solicited... They represent the only way to the sea for unwanted leakage currents from aboard or ashore!

Steel or aluminium metal hulls: a well-known fact!

metal hull are corrosion sensitive

They are primarily concerned by electrolysis and the regular control of their corrosion potential. Such control is conducted in "real time" on all big ships and is an integral part of formal ABYC (American Yacht and Boat Council) recommendations for all recreational boats in aluminium. Be very careful with your hanging anodes: if they are made of magnesium at sea, they will be likely to destroy your immersed paint work...
